Yes. > On the other hand, instead of just adding comments, wouldn't it be > better to make it explicit? > Adding >> lockdep_assert_held(&sport->port->lock); > and/or sparse annoations >> __must_hold(&sport->port->lock) > > seems more reasonable to me than adding non-enforcing comments. I fear that due to the way that legacy console works, assertations might trigger in special situations, such as printk during panic. Converting comments to assertations could definitely be a good idea, but I think it might be better to wait with that until the driver has been converted to NBCON (in progress, see https://lore.kernel.org/all/20240913-serial-imx-nbcon-v3-1-4c627302335b@geanix.com/), as that will change the code paths this code will be used in. /Esben
